The purpose of the Preliminary Development Plat is to assure the adequacy of public facilities needed to <br />serve the intended development and the overall compliance of such development with applicable requirements of this <br />Land Development Code. <br />(b) Exceptions. A Preliminary Development Plat is not required where the applicant elects to submit only a Final <br />Subdivision Plat, accompanied by construction plans. <br />(c) Effect. Approval of a Preliminary Development Plat shall authorize the applicant to submit construction plans for <br />approval by the Engineering Director under Division 6 of this Article 6. Approval of a Preliminary Development Plat <br />also shall authorize the applicant to seek approval of a Final Development Plat for the land subject to the Preliminary <br />Development Plat. The installation of public improvements on the land subject to the development plat, however, <br />may not begin prior to approval of a Site Preparation Permit for the land. <br />Section 1...6„ ...2 ,,. Sequence of Approvals <br />(a) An application for a Preliminary Development Plat shall not be approved unless the following petitions or <br />development permits, where applicable, have been approved and remain in effect for land to be subject to the <br />proposed plat: <br />(1) All legislative applications; and <br />(2) Watershed Protection Plan (Phase 1); and <br />(3) A Traffic Impact Analysis. <br />Section 1...6„ „3 ,,. AppIllicatiloin Requirements <br />(a) Responsible Official. The II 2k:ds7s7or7g .. -II )Director shall be the responsible official for a Preliminary Development Plat. <br />(b) Contents. An application for approval of a Preliminary Development Plat shall be prepared in accordance with <br />Chapter 1 of the Technical Manual. <br />Section 1...6„ 4 4 ,,. Pirocessiling of AppIllicatiloin and IlD iii iiion <br />The Planning and Zoning Commission shall decide whether to approve, approve with conditions, or deny the <br />Preliminary Development Plat application. The action of the Commission shall be noted on two copies of the Preliminary <br />Development Plat, referenced and attached to any conditions determined. One copy shall be returned to the applicant and <br />the other retained in the City's files. A notation of the action taken on each Preliminary Development Plat application and <br />the reasons for the action shall be entered in the minutes of the Commission. <br />Section 1...6„ „6 ,,.
